4.1 Manual check-ins ("rounds") are visible only to friends you've
approved and only when you choose to share one. They are not public.
They are not crawled or indexed.
4.2 A private timer never shares your location with friends. A map
check-in shares your location only for that one 30-minute window.
Roundmate does not offer automatic check-ins.
4.3 Coordinates attached to a map check-in are deleted with the
check-in at the 30-minute mark.
Roundmate is intended for users of legal drinking age. We do not
knowingly collect personal information from anyone under that age. If
you believe a minor has provided us with information, please contact
us at privacy@roundmate.app and we will delete it immediately.

13.1 You can delete your account at any time by emailing
privacy@roundmate.app from the email address on the account, with
subject "Delete my account."
13.2 Within 7 days of a verified deletion request, we will: (a) delete
your profile, journal logs, friendships, cheers history, and any
device tokens; (b) anonymize any cheers or messages you sent to
others (your friend will see "[deleted user]"); (c) delete any
photos you uploaded.
13.3 We may retain anonymized, non-identifying analytics indefinitely
to understand product usage trends. We may retain limited records
required by law (tax, fraud, legal hold) for up to 7 years.
